Bing maps api geocode software

Bing maps advanced geocoding get coordinates from an address in javascript. The geocode dataflow api uses rest urls to geocode and reversegeocode large sets of spatial data. Using easyterritory, your sales managers can build and realign their sales rep territories on an interactive map using geographic data such as postal codes and county boundaries. Bing maps example it seems that the approach taken there is to determine the center of the map, before placing a pushpin at his location. When given location coordinates latitude longitude, the bing maps location recognition api returns a comprehensive description of. Transactions track bing maps api usage and can be billable or nonbillable depending on which feature is being used. You can get a bing maps key from bing maps dev center. Format your location data using the data schema v2. When you have hundreds of locations to plot on a map, speed counts. For example, using the bing maps v8 web control to show a map on a web page or using the bing maps rest imagery api to get a static map image will both result in billable transactions, while using the bing maps rest imagery api. Adding location, geocoding, and bing maps to windows 8 apps.

Check out the microsoft bing maps geocode dataflow api on the rapidapi. We do our best to keep it updated, but if you find any errors, please let us know. Us address correction, address verification, and geocoding. Cost trial free 50,000 geocode api request bing maps api key with in 24hrs for 90 days. Explore the bing maps v8 web map control using interactive code samples. The second is that bing maps allows you to store the results from the geocoder. Bing maps advanced geocoding get coordinates from an. The output data is returned in plain text, but it can be plotted on a map or written to a gpx file. Of course you could just call the geocoder again and again but that doesnt seem to be a very. This will take you to login page, you can use your hotmail or msn account to login in. Enhanced mapping features for your software applications. Geocode a custom entity with microsoft flow sara lagerquist.

Second, we need to know where the bing maps rest services exist. Building on the fleet management capabilities that were recently introduced in its bing maps apis, microsoft has also enhanced the platforms geocoding and routing capabilities, improving the speed. Submit an address to request the corresponding geocoordinates. You may scale the api up within the limitations of the type of server you launch, andor the number of servers. Geocode and data source limits bing maps microsoft docs. Another very exciting thing you can do with fusion tables is geo code addresses. To use bing maps api for geocoding, first, you need a bing maps key. You can run a total of 50 jobs in a 24 hour period. Power bi and the bing maps api data and analytics with. Geocoding and reverse geocoding are services that bing maps provides in the ajax control as well as in the soap and rest web services but what if you are about to start a project and you have to geocode thousands of addresses or what if you have a requirement to batchprocess data updates as a recurring task. This document describes the geocoding api web service. Oct 04, 2011 bing maps excel gis a lot of folks have to geocode data that they get from various folks in their organization, and it often makes its way in to excel. Since early 2014, with the appointment of satya nadella as the new microsoft ceo, microsoft has been going through some radical transformations by focusing their business in strategic areas.

Create a geocode job and upload data bing maps microsoft docs. New geocoding engine boost bing maps routing accuracy. Available geocoding software free geocoding, address. Getting started with bing maps bing maps microsoft docs. Gis and geospatial data science applications will usually require geocoding of locations or reverse geocoding of latitudelongitude at some point in the analysis. To use bing maps in your own application you will need a bing maps key. This article will take you through the steps on how to geocode a custom entity using microsoft flow. Jun 04, 2018 bing maps api pricing bing maps offers a wide variety of licensing programs, including open value, open value subscription, microsoft product and services agreement, select plus, and enterprise agreement. The first is that you can only use the data with bing maps. Find location by address geocodefind location by point reverse geocodelazy. Geocoding and a look at microsoft bing maps geotab.

This api makes it easy to find a time zone and daylight savings time for a location by query or latitude and longitude coordinates. As more development takes place we hope to increase the former and decrease the latter. Kunden besser verstehen, dank internetbasiertem geocoding. Transaction accounting is provided when you use the bing maps rest services. The api key is a unique identifier that is used to authenticate requests associated with your project for usage and billing purposes. A standard optimization that is used in most applications consists of geocoding data ahead of time. Reverse geocoding is a process of converting geocoordinates to the corresponding address. Bing maps also provides api to geocode address to coordinates. Deploy your own small to mediumsized vehicle tracking solution with microsofts bing maps fleet tracker, a complete asset tracking solution for smaller fleets. The data that you upload can contain both data to geocode and data to reverse geocode. Locations, shows how to geocode and reversegeocode location data.

You can have a total of 2 jobs in process at the same time. Is there software that will do reverse geocoding to. Upload locations and points and create a geocode job. Microsoft bing maps platform apis terms of use bing maps. It is intended for website and mobile developers who want to use geocoding data within maps provided. Data can be in either a raw, jumbled, unformatted list, or in a structured table with a header row. Supercharge your applications with a highpowered reverse geocoding service that gives users insightful information about a specified location. The following is a rundown on the features and performance of all seven free geocoders. Here geocoder reverse and multireverse geocoding here.

The bing spatial data services are restbased maps api services that offer three key functionalities. The opensource fleet management solution includes helpful trip detection. Latitude longitude output format delimiter thumb maps. The information in this table is based on publiclyavailable information on other providers websites. Calculates routes optimized for trucks and commercial vehicles. The geocode process detects the type of data for each entry and performs the appropriate action. Addresses may use structured input or freeform search strings with. The bing maps rest services provides the following functionality.

Of course you could just call the geocoder again and again but that doesnt seem to be a very efficient approach. Google geocoding api and cloudmade geocoding api were the only two with 100% uptime. Bing maps geocode track this api from microsoft performed well in our tests. First of all, in order to even call the bing maps rest services youll need a bing maps key. The bing maps rest services application programming interface. Apr 26, 2016 in this blog post, im going to show you how you can use the bing maps api to look up an address based on a latitude and longitude or use a street address to find a latitude and longitude for the location. Distance matrix, truck routing, isochrone, and snaptoroad. Even if you only have a single record at a time, your user experience is negatively impacted by delays of even milliseconds. Requests to an api or sdk not associated with the api key will fail.

Using the bing maps web services for geocoding addresses. Cams software uses bing maps to help power routing in their flagship transportation management solution, prospero, which is used by the majority of major grocery chains in north america. Introduction geocoding and reverse geocoding are services that bing maps provides in the ajax control as well as in the soap and rest. Batch geocoding and batch reversegeocoding with bing maps. Geocoderbing geocode addresses with the bing maps api. Find location by address geocode find location by point reverse geocode lazy load search module lookup. Jan 01, 2020 h bing maps web control api means the bing maps java script api that enables developers to create web sites and mobile applications with imagery and location functionality, as described in greater detail in the documentation. A vba application for geocoding and reverse geocoding in excel. Sign up today for free to start connecting to the microsoft bing maps geocode dataflow api and s more. How do you geocode addresses in a csv file fast with bing maps.

Geocoding is the process of converting addresses to the x and y coordinate or longitude and latitude. For a breakdown of the api by feature and platform, see choose your api on the bing maps platform website. Introduction geocoding and reverse geocoding are services that bing maps provides in the ajax control as well as in the soap and rest web services but what if you are about to start a project and you have to geocode thousands of addresses or what if you have a requirement to batchprocess data updates as a recurring task. Azure maps and bing maps overview sales territory mapping. The bing maps suite of fleet management offers 4 api services. To generate the key click on my account and thenon my keys. The bing maps rest services application programming interface api provides a representational state transfer rest interface to perform tasks such as creating a static map with pushpins, geocoding an address, retrieving imagery metadata, or creating a route. Net class library which provides a set of tools that make it easy to access the bing maps rest services in.

Of course, you can batch geocode using bing maps services, but in some scenarios it is a lot more convenient or reasonable to use excel. The bing maps time zone api brings ease to the chaos. Easyterritory supports either bing maps or azure maps as options for the base map, geocoding, routing, and traveltime rings functions. As far as im aware, its the first package in r which specifically allows you to the photon geocoder for openstreetmaps or bing to reverse geocode as opposed to geocode. Fill out the form you can leave the application url section empty and click the create button. Bing maps geocode service for flow power platform community. So to start with i found the connector for bing maps that had an action called get location by address where the output was longitude and latitude. Learn more about this api, its documentation and alternatives available on rapidapi.

In simple words, you can obtain a street address by entering the latitude and longitude. The microsoft windows software development kit sdk for windows 7 and. Highquality location apis and sdks from here technologies, including documentation, code samples and developer support. Bing maps platform a mapping platform from microsoft. Select the hyperlink where it says click here to create a new key. The bing maps account center allows you to create a bing maps developer account and obtain bing maps api keys to use the bing maps ajax control, the. If you have a license you can pass in up to 200,000 addresses into a batch geocode job and this would take anywhere from a few minutes to a few hours depending on. The geocode dataflow api is a rest web service that allows you to pass in a list of addresses to be geocoded. After getting the bing maps key, you can use the following syntax to geocode an address to coordinates. Hi it would be great to be able to have a bing maps geocode service in flow. However, smaller jobs will typically process faster than larger jobs. Can generate up to 3 trail keys from a microsoft live account that allows you to verify 150000 address24hrs for 90 days.

When we checked the route and travel time to the gartner office in stamford, ct from the capterra office in arlington, va, they dropped almost identical routes. To generate the key click on my account and then on my keys. One would suppose that somewhere in the articleor code is a section that deals with showing a map with specific cornercoordinates. Use code metacpan10 at checkout to apply your discount. The bing maps rest services application programming interface api. There are various option available in the market to perform geocoding. Whether youre looking for traveltime optimization, routing logistics, asset tracking or all of the above, bing maps has a solution thats easy to develop and use. Explore, choose, build bing maps api features and options. Once the initial process is completed you are ready to generate the key. Geocoding longitude and latitude using powershell and the. Request geocoordinates for an address, also known as forward geocoding. We needed a way to access this api in our serverside code, and this solution seems to.

These services are ideal for those who need a place to store their spatial data or who need point of interest data in their application. Of course you could just call the geocoder again and again but that doesn. The bing maps platform offers a suite of controls and service apis that you can use to add bing maps or geospatial services to your application. Before jumping into the implementation of the bing spatial data services it should be noted that there are limits on this service depending on if you have a bing maps license or not.

The company has chosen to no longer offer microsoft bing maps enterprise for asset management due to a deal made with nokia. The bing maps rest services toolkit provides an easy to use. In order to do that i needed to geocode all of the addresses for the events. Ive just had a quick look at a bing maps example here on code project. Get a free demo of our gps fleet tracking solution. This article covers 5 reverse geocoding api to convert latlong to address. If you have a large batch of addresses for which you need coordinates, gps visualizers multiple address locator is the solution.

To process the geocoding you have to generate bing api key, go to bing maps api key. Bing typically does not publish its pricing structure, but it does note that subscription based programs start at 100,000 transactions per. Geocoder api build apps with here maps api and sdk platform. Reverse geocoding sample using the mapquest geocoding api. Either option is a good choice and both provide worldwide coverage and microsofts unmatched performance and availability.

Simplifying territory mapping and management is the primary problem we set out to solve. You likely want to be able to convert addresses to map markers faster than one per second. Requests to an api or sdk associated with the api key will be processed. Geotabs fleet management software and gps vehicle tracking devices are used to track thousands of vehicles.

This is a collection of over two hundred code samples an growing for the bing maps v8 web control. The microsoft bing maps geocode dataflow api allows to create a geocode job and upload data, get status of a geocode job, download geocode job results, and add a geocode dataflow response description. You can have a maximum of 5 data sources per bing maps. Bing maps provides a fullfeatured rest api that allows consumers to geocode and reverse geocode locations. Bing maps also has a very good geocoding service with forward, reverse and batch geocoding. Learn how to use autosuggest, streetside, heat maps and much more. The bing maps web control was previously known as the bing maps ajax control api. Accessing the bing spatial data services using php bing maps. Also, its swift intelligence can convert datetime stamps to local time zones with daylight savings time information or by retrieving a time zone id. If you want to use the code in this demo, be sure to supply your own, valid bing maps key. Notice the first one is the spreadsheet icon and this is the fusion table icon andthe third is the microsoft excel spreadsheet icon. Spatial maps and geocoding in r harvard university. Check out the microsoft bing maps geocode dataflow api on the rapidapi api directory. This could be used in a multitude of ways, but envisioned here is to use a onpremise gateway to geocode address data in our ms dynamics crm platform.

There are no software bound limitations with this option. Microsoft bing maps geocode dataflow api programmableweb. Applicable data source and geocode jobs see the list of applicable jobs in get job list that use basic keys from the same bing maps account have the following account limits. For this demo, we will use the query service call using an unstructured url. Using the bing maps web services for geocoding addresses 2 minute read for the mvpsummitevents and mix10events site, i wanted to create a map of all of the events listed on the site. View this example fullscreen to see additional functionality of the geocoding api, such as more options available for tailoring the request component filtering and viewport biasing and more details about each result.

Addresses may use structured input or freeform search strings with complete or partial address information. Lets first take a look here at the icons of lake tana geography. Limits usage of the api key to one or more apis or sdks. In all of the examples in this article, you will see the bing maps key sent to the bing spatial data services geocode dataflow api in this way. Mit bing maps binden sie kartenfunktionen in ihre softwareapplikationen ein. How would i use bing map api in my python program to generate a string of directions. Here geocoder offers highperformance reverse geocoding, multireverse geocoding as well as support for address ranges and fuzzy search. To keep things easy the request and response classes in this library are aligned with the structure of the documented bing maps rest services api. As a valued partner and proud supporter of metacpan, stickeryou is happy to offer a 10% discount on all custom stickers, business labels, roll labels, vinyl lettering or custom decals. To begin using the bing maps api, i used the following steps. The bing maps api using the bing maps service we can. The api or sdk must be enabled and must support the application restriction.

1139 670 1104 1140 943 885 1286 1471 779 1009 918 131 650 931 227 535 403 740 862 580 170 1526 362 310 1179 394 685 499 588 917 348 289 1102 425 857 626 362 542 1270 1327 298 1235 667 48 1345 1390 160